Understanding Reliability Centered Maintenance (RCM)

Reliability Centered Maintenance (RCM) is a method for analyzing equipment and determining the most effective maintenance strategy. Instead of applying generic schedules or following manufacturer checklists alone, RCM examines how equipment is used, how it can fail, and the consequences of each failure.

The RCM process involves:

  • Defining what the asset must do
  • Identifying functional failures
  • Analyzing potential failure modes and their effects
  • Determining the best response for each failure mode

This may include condition-based tasks, scheduled maintenance, redesign, or even no action if a failure has low risk and low cost. The goal is to apply only what’s necessary and effective.
